>         Makerspace,
>
>         My name is Andrew Quinn. I am the Production Designer for
>         /Yellow Springs/ a Sci-Fi short film set in a future where
>         people have become addicted to living out another live by way
>         of a virtual reality. The film centers around "Number 11" a
>         young girl who awakes from living out an 80 year old man's
>         life. Upon returning to the "real world" she is greeted by
>         Smokey, a robot who tends to the people plugged into
>         the virtual world.  This film will be made in the style of a
>         drug film like Transpotting or Requiem for a Dream.
>
>         We are in need of a somewhat functional robot to play the part
>         of Smokey. The robot is still in the development stage but we
>         have a few idea of what he should look like. Think of 50's tin
>         toy robots; very boxy, crude, metal, dirty, lots of knobs and
>         blinking lights. Attached is a good reference photo.
>
>
>         The robot needs to be able to move its arms up and down and
>         put a cigarette to its mouth. We were thinking it could roll
>         around VIA a remote controlled car. He should also be able to
>         turn his head like a human. One idea we liked, was using
>         a oscilloscope as his mouth.  Again, the robot is in a film so
>         it doesn't have to function mechanically, it could be operated
>         like a puppet or by a man inside, if this keeps the cost low.
>
>         Is this something your hackerspace would be interested in
>         creating. If so, how much do you think it would cost? I would
>         like to work closely with you on the look of the robot, but
>         the functionality is what I really need help with. I am
>         located in Muncie, Indiana so I might not be able to work with
>         you in person, but would be very available via phone call or
>         Skype. Once the robot is completed I would drive to pick the
>         robot up.
